Heat turned up at Port Lincoln

Hi all,

The temperature reached 47 today and to make thing worse there is a major fire burning on the west side of the city. The wind is expected to change from the north to sw at any moment bringing the fire back to south side of Lincoln. Houses on that side have been told to avacuate or stay and fight.

So far 2 houses and many sheds plus a boarding kennel has been destroyed. No life lost, although there has been a vehicle accident.
